[PATCH v3 7/9] x86: introduce __uaccess_begin_nospec and ASM_IFENCE

2018-01-13 Thread Dan Williams
For 'get_user' paths, do not allow the kernel to speculate on the value
of a user controlled pointer. In addition to the 'stac' instruction for
Supervisor Mode Access Protection, an 'ifence' causes the 'access_ok'
result to resolve in the pipeline before the cpu might take any
speculative action on the pointer value.

Since this is a major kernel interface that deals with user controlled
data, the '__uaccess_begin_nospec' mechanism will prevent speculative
execution past an 'access_ok' permission check. While speculative
execution past 'access_ok' is not enough to lead to a kernel memory
leak, it is a necessary precondition.

To be clear, '__uaccess_begin_nospec' and ASM_IFENCE are not addressing
any known issues with 'get_user' they are addressing a class of
potential problems that could be near 'get_user' usages. In other words,
these helpers are for hygiene not clinical fixes.

There are no functional changes in this patch.

diff --git a/arch/x86/include/asm/smap.h b/arch/x86/include/asm/smap.h
index db00bd4b..0b59707e0b46 100644
--- a/arch/x86/include/asm/smap.h
+++ b/arch/x86/include/asm/smap.h
@@ -40,6 +40,10 @@
 
 #endif /* CONFIG_X86_SMAP */
 
+#define ASM_IFENCE \
+   ALTERNATIVE_2 "", "mfence", X86_FEATURE_MFENCE_RDTSC, \
+ "lfence", X86_FEATURE_LFENCE_RDTSC
+
 #else /* __ASSEMBLY__ */
 
 #include 
diff --git a/arch/x86/include/asm/uaccess.h b/arch/x86/include/asm/uaccess.h
index 574dff4d2913..a31fd4fc6483 100644
--- a/arch/x86/include/asm/uaccess.h
+++ b/arch/x86/include/asm/uaccess.h
@@ -124,6 +124,11 @@ extern int __get_user_bad(void);
 
 #define __uaccess_begin() stac()
 #define __uaccess_end()   clac()
+#define __uaccess_begin_nospec()   \
+({ \
+   stac(); \
+   ifence();   \
+})
